diff --git a/src/main/java/io/ebeaninternal/server/type/ScalarTypeUUIDBinary.java b/src/main/java/io/ebeaninternal/server/type/ScalarTypeUUIDBinary.java
index 29e318120..19425f8a7 100644
--- a/src/main/java/io/ebeaninternal/server/type/ScalarTypeUUIDBinary.java
+++ b/src/main/java/io/ebeaninternal/server/type/ScalarTypeUUIDBinary.java
@@ -2,19 +2,18 @@ package io.ebeaninternal.server.type;
import io.ebeaninternal.server.core.BasicTypeConverter;
-import java.io.ByteArrayInputStream;
-import java.io.ByteArrayOutputStream;
-import java.io.DataInputStream;
-import java.io.DataOutputStream;
-import java.io.IOException;
import java.sql.SQLException;
import java.sql.Types;
import java.util.UUID;
public class ScalarTypeUUIDBinary extends ScalarTypeUUIDBase {
- protected ScalarTypeUUIDBinary() {
+ private final boolean optimized;
+
+
+ protected ScalarTypeUUIDBinary(boolean optimized) {
super(false, Types.BINARY);
+ this.optimized = optimized;
}
@Override
@@ -24,15 +23,15 @@ public class ScalarTypeUUIDBinary extends ScalarTypeUUIDBase {
@Override
public Object toJdbcType(Object value) {
- return convertToBytes(value);
+ return convertToBytes(value, optimized);
}
@Override
public UUID toBeanType(Object value) {
if (value instanceof byte[]) {
- return convertFromBytes((byte[]) value);
+ return convertFromBytes((byte[]) value, optimized);
} else {
- return BasicTypeConverter.toUUID(value);
+ return BasicTypeConverter.toUUID(value, optimized);
}
}
@@ -41,7 +40,7 @@ public class ScalarTypeUUIDBinary extends ScalarTypeUUIDBase {
if (value == null) {
b.setNull(Types.BINARY);
} else {
- b.setBytes(convertToBytes(value));
+ b.setBytes(convertToBytes(value, optimized));
}
}
@@ -51,14 +50,14 @@ public class ScalarTypeUUIDBinary extends ScalarTypeUUIDBase {
if (bytes == null) {
return null;
} else {
- return convertFromBytes(bytes);
+ return convertFromBytes(bytes, optimized);
}
}
/**
* Convert from byte[] to UUID.
*/
- public static UUID convertFromBytes(byte[] bytes) {
+ public static UUID convertFromBytes(byte[] bytes, boolean optimized) {
int usableBytes = Math.min(bytes.length, 16);
@@ -70,36 +69,80 @@ public class ScalarTypeUUIDBinary extends ScalarTypeUUIDBase {
barr[i] = bytes[j];
}
- ByteArrayInputStream bais = new ByteArrayInputStream(barr);
- DataInputStream inputStream = new DataInputStream(bais);
-
- try {
- long msb = inputStream.readLong();
- long lsb = inputStream.readLong();
- return new UUID(msb, lsb);
-
- } catch (IOException e) {
- throw new RuntimeException("Not Expecting this", e);
+ long msb;
+ if (optimized) {
+ msb = ((long)barr[4] << 56) + // XXXXXXXX-____-____-...
+ ((long)(barr[5] & 255) << 48) + // -> put at end 4..7 of buf
+ ((long)(barr[6] & 255) << 40) +
+ ((long)(barr[7] & 255) << 32) +
+ ((long)(barr[2] & 255) << 24) + // ________-XXXX-____-...
+ ((barr[3] & 255) << 16) + // put at 2..3 in buf
+ ((barr[0] & 255) << 8) + // ________-____-XXXX-...
+ ((barr[1] & 255) << 0); // put at 0..1 in buf
+ } else {
+ msb = ((long)barr[0] << 56) + // XXXXXXXX-____-____-...
+ ((long)(barr[1] & 255) << 48) +
+ ((long)(barr[2] & 255) << 40) +
+ ((long)(barr[3] & 255) << 32) +
+ ((long)(barr[4] & 255) << 24) + // ________-XXXX-____-...
+ ((barr[5] & 255) << 16) +
+ ((barr[6] & 255) << 8) + // ________-____-XXXX-...
+ ((barr[7] & 255) << 0);
}
+ long lsb = ((long)barr[8] << 56) +
+ ((long)(barr[9] & 255) << 48) +
+ ((long)(barr[10] & 255) << 40) +
+ ((long)(barr[11] & 255) << 32) +
+ ((long)(barr[12] & 255) << 24) +
+ ((barr[13] & 255) << 16) +
+ ((barr[14] & 255) << 8) +
+ ((barr[15] & 255) << 0);
+
+ return new UUID(msb, lsb);
}
/**
* Convert from UUID to byte[].
*/
- public static byte[] convertToBytes(Object value) {
+ public static byte[] convertToBytes(Object value, boolean optimized) {
+
UUID uuid = (UUID) value;
- ByteArrayOutputStream baos = new ByteArrayOutputStream(16);
- DataOutputStream outputStream = new DataOutputStream(baos);
+ byte[] ret = new byte[16];
+ long l = uuid.getMostSignificantBits();
- try {
- outputStream.writeLong(uuid.getMostSignificantBits());
- outputStream.writeLong(uuid.getLeastSignificantBits());
- } catch (IOException e) {
- throw new RuntimeException("Not Expecting this", e);
+ if (optimized) {
+ ret[0] = (byte) (l >>> 8); // was 6/7
+ ret[1] = (byte) (l >>> 0);
+
+ ret[2] = (byte) (l >>> 24); // was 4/5
+ ret[3] = (byte) (l >>> 16);
+
+ ret[4] = (byte) (l >>> 56); // was 0..3
+ ret[5] = (byte) (l >>> 48);
+ ret[6] = (byte) (l >>> 40);
+ ret[7] = (byte) (l >>> 32);
+ } else {
+ ret[0] = (byte) (l >>> 56);
+ ret[1] = (byte) (l >>> 48);
+ ret[2] = (byte) (l >>> 40);
+ ret[3] = (byte) (l >>> 32);
+ ret[4] = (byte) (l >>> 24);
+ ret[5] = (byte) (l >>> 16);
+ ret[6] = (byte) (l >>> 8);
+ ret[7] = (byte) (l >>> 0);
}
+ l = uuid.getLeastSignificantBits();
+ ret[8] = (byte) (l >>> 56);
+ ret[9] = (byte) (l >>> 48);
+ ret[10] = (byte) (l >>> 40);
+ ret[11] = (byte) (l >>> 32);
+ ret[12] = (byte) (l >>> 24);
+ ret[13] = (byte) (l >>> 16);
+ ret[14] = (byte) (l >>> 8);
+ ret[15] = (byte) (l >>> 0);
- return baos.toByteArray();
+ return ret;
}
}
